Home
last modified time | relevance | path

Searched refs:num_remaining (Results 1 – 5 of 5) sorted by relevance

/Linux-v5.15/drivers/char/hw_random/
Diproc-rng200.c102 uint32_t num_remaining = max; in iproc_rng200_read() local
111 while ((num_remaining > 0) && time_before(jiffies, idle_endtime)) { in iproc_rng200_read()
119 return max - num_remaining; in iproc_rng200_read()
129 if (num_remaining >= sizeof(uint32_t)) { in iproc_rng200_read()
134 num_remaining -= sizeof(uint32_t); in iproc_rng200_read()
139 memcpy(buf, &rnd_number, num_remaining); in iproc_rng200_read()
140 buf += num_remaining; in iproc_rng200_read()
141 num_remaining = 0; in iproc_rng200_read()
149 return max - num_remaining; in iproc_rng200_read()
152 usleep_range(min(num_remaining * 10, 500U), 500); in iproc_rng200_read()
[all …]
/Linux-v5.15/drivers/firmware/arm_scmi/
Dvoltage.c85 u32 num_returned, u32 num_remaining, in scmi_init_voltage_levels() argument
90 num_levels = num_returned + num_remaining; in scmi_init_voltage_levels()
96 (segmented && (num_remaining || num_returned != 3))) { in scmi_init_voltage_levels()
99 num_levels, num_returned, num_remaining, v->id); in scmi_init_voltage_levels()
136 u16 num_returned = 0, num_remaining = 0; in scmi_voltage_descriptors_get() local
166 num_remaining = NUM_REMAINING_LEVELS(flags); in scmi_voltage_descriptors_get()
172 num_remaining, in scmi_voltage_descriptors_get()
200 } while (num_returned && num_remaining); in scmi_voltage_descriptors_get()
Dsensors.c68 __le16 num_remaining; member
245 u16 num_returned, num_remaining; in scmi_sensor_update_intervals() local
270 num_remaining = NUM_INTERVALS_REMAINING(flags); in scmi_sensor_update_intervals()
278 s->intervals.count = num_returned + num_remaining; in scmi_sensor_update_intervals()
281 (num_remaining || num_returned != 3)) { in scmi_sensor_update_intervals()
323 } while (num_returned && num_remaining); in scmi_sensor_update_intervals()
334 u16 num_returned, num_remaining; in scmi_sensor_axis_description() local
365 num_remaining = NUM_AXIS_REMAINING(flags); in scmi_sensor_axis_description()
415 } while (num_returned && num_remaining); in scmi_sensor_axis_description()
426 u16 num_returned, num_remaining; in scmi_sensor_description_get() local
[all …]
Dclock.c148 u16 num_returned, num_remaining; in scmi_clock_describe_rates_get() local
171 num_remaining = NUM_REMAINING(rates_flag); in scmi_clock_describe_rates_get()
203 } while (num_returned && num_remaining); in scmi_clock_describe_rates_get()
Dperf.c104 __le16 num_remaining; member
265 u16 num_returned, num_remaining; in scmi_perf_describe_levels_get() local
289 num_remaining = le16_to_cpu(level_info->num_remaining); in scmi_perf_describe_levels_get()
313 } while (num_returned && num_remaining); in scmi_perf_describe_levels_get()